Fluconazole prophylaxis against invasive candidiasis in very low and extremely low birth weight preterm neonates: a systematic review and meta-analysis

  • Background: Evidence shows that fluconazole prophylaxis is an effective treatment against invasive fungal infections in preterm neonates, however, the most efficient schedule of fluconazole prophylaxis for the colonization and mortality of invasive candidiasis (IC) is unknown. Purpose: This systematic review and meta-analysis aimed to assess the efficiency of different prophylactic fluconazole schedules in controlling IC colonization, infection, and mortality in very low birth weight (VLBW) and extremely low birth weight (ELBW) infants in neonatal intensive care units. Methods: We searched the PubMed, Scopus, Embase, and Cochrane databases using the keywords "candida," "invasive candidiasis," "IC," "fluconazole prophylaxis," "preterm infants," "very low birth weight infants," "VLBW," "extremely low birth weight," and "ELBW." Results: Mortality was significantly decreased in a meta-analysis of studies using different fluconazole prophylaxis regimens. The meta-analysis also indicated a significant decrease in the incidence of IC-associated mortality in ELBW infants using the same fluconazole prophylaxis schedules. Conclusion: Future studies should explore the effectiveness of other different fluconazole prophylaxis schedules on IC colonization, infection, and mortality.

Estimation of Genetic Parameters from Longitudinal Records of Body Weight of Berkshire Pigs

  • Direct and maternal genetic heritabilities and their correlations with body weight at 5 stages in the life span of purebred Berkshire pigs, from birth to harvest, were estimated to scrutinize body weight development with the records for 5,088 purebred Berkshire pigs in a Korean farm, using the REML based on an animal model. Body weights were measured at birth (Birth), at weaning (Weaning: mean 22.9 d), at the beginning of a performance test (On: mean 72.7 d), at the end of a performance test (Off: mean 152.4 d), and at harvest (Finish: mean 174.3 d). Ordinary polynomials and Legendre with order 1, 2, and 3 were adopted to adjust body weight with age in the multivariate animal models. Legendre with order 3 fitted best concerning prediction error deviation (PED) and yielded the lowest AIC for multivariate analysis of longitudinal body weights. Direct genetic correlations between body weight at Birth and body weight at Weaning, On, Off, and Finish were 0.48, 0.36, 0.10, and 0.10, respectively. The estimated maternal genetic correlations of body weight at Finish with body weight at Birth, Weaning, On, and Off were 0.39, 0.49, 0.65, and 0.90, respectively. Direct genetic heritabilities progressively increased from birth to harvest and were 0.09, 0.11, 0.20, 0.31, and 0.43 for body weight at Birth, Weaning, On, Off, and Finish, respectively. Maternal genetic heritabilities generally decreased and were 0.26, 0.34, 0.15, 0.10, and 0.10 for body weight at Birth, Weaning, On, Off, and Finish, respectively. As pigs age, maternal genetic effects on growth are reduced and pigs begin to rely more on the expression of their own genes. Although maternal genetic effects on body weight may not be large, they are sustained through life.

Impact of nutritional status on birth weight of neonates in Zahedan City, Iran

  • The objective of this study was to measure anthropometric and haemoglobin level and nutrient intake of expecting women in the third trimester of pregnancy and to relate the birth weight of neonates as outcome of pregnancy. A cross sectional study was performed in Zahedan City. Two hospitals situated in the city were selected based on their approval and cooperation. Five hundred healthy pregnant women in the age group 16-40 years were selected for this study. Findings showed that the mean height, weight, fundal height, and haemoglobin of pregnant women were 156.4 cm, 62.6 kg, 34.2 cm, and 11.1g/dl respectively. Nutrient intake was computed based on 24 hour recall method. The results showed that, the mean intake of energy was 1802 Kcal/day. The intake of protein, calcium, iron, zinc and magnesium were 70.7 g, 544.0 mg, 16.1 mg, 10.6 mg and 266.0 mg respectively. Percentage adequacy of nutrient intakes with reference to RDA recommendation showed 95% and 80% of subjects had sufficient RDA intakes, while energy, calcium, iron and zinc intake considered as insufficient. The mean birth weight of neonates was 3.0 kg and 13% of neonates showed low birth weight. Maternal height, weight, fundal height and haemoglobin level were significantly correlated with birth weight of neonates. Energy, protein and calcium intakes in the third trimester were significantly correlated with birth weight of neonates. Using the binary logistic regression analysis fundal height, haemoglobin level and energy intake of pregnant women were considered as predictor factors of birth weight of neonates.

The Influence of Dam Weight, Body Condition and Udder Scores on Calf Birth Weight and Preweaning Growth Rates in Beef Cattle

  • Records of weight, age, body condition at calving and udder characteristics scores of 425 beef cows and birth weights and periodical weights of their offspring from birth to weaning were analyzed to study the effect of body weight, condition and udder characteristic scores of dams on birth weight and Preweaning growth of their offspring. Dam's body condition (fat reserve) at calving were scored on a scale of 1 to 5 (1=extremely thin and 5=extremely fat) and dam's udder characteristics were scored on a scale of 1 to 7 (l=udder well attached with small teats and 7=at least one quarters not functional). Dams were from three distinct breed groups and were mated in single sire mating groups within each breed group for 45 days. Within each breed group and year, the dams were classified into high, medium and low based on their weights at the time of parturition. The data were analysed using covariance analysis. In general, calves born to heavier dams were heavier at birth and had higher rate of Preweaning growth. The effect of dam's body condition score on the calf birth weight was not significant. However, cows with average body condition score of 2.5 or 3.0 gave birth to calves that had higher pre weaning growth rates up to weaning than those born to calves with higher body condition score. The udder characteristics score did not affect calf birth weight as expected; however, cows with udder score of 3 (udder well attached with large teats) produced calves with higher preweaning growth rate than those with smaller teats. Based on the results, it can be concluded that maintaining animals with average body condition and weight would result in more efficient calf production. In addition, cows with well attached udder and large teats would provide a better maternal environment for Preweaning growth rates of their calves.

Comparison of the number of live births, maternal age at childbirth, and weight of live births between Korean women and immigrant women in 2018

  • Purpose: This study compared maternal age at childbirth, the number of live births, and the weight of live births between Korean women and immigrant women using statistical data from the Republic of Korea for the period of 2008-2018. Methods: The analysis was conducted using data from the Microdata Integrated Service of Statistics Korea (https://mdis.kostat.go.kr/index.do). Results: Korean women and immigrant women showed a higher age at childbirth in 2018 than in 2008. The percentage of newborns of Korean women with a birth weight of less than 2.5 kg increased slightly for 3 consecutive years from 2016 to 2018, whereas for immigrant women, this percentage increased in 2017 compared to 2016 and then decreased again in 2018. Very low birth weight (less than 1.5 kg) became more common among immigrant women from 2016 to 2018. Birth at a gestational age of fewer than 37 weeks increased both among Korean and immigrant women from 2016 to 2018. In both groups, the percentage of women who had their first child within their first 2 years of marriage decreased from 2008 to 2018. Conclusion: Immigrant women had higher birth rates than Korean women, while both groups showed an increasing trend in preterm birth. Greater attention should be paid to the pregnancy and birth needs of immigrant women, and steps are needed to ensure health equity and access in order to prevent preterm births. It is also necessary to identify factors that affect preterm birth and birth of very low birth weight infants among immigrant women in the future.

Piglets' Surface Temperature Change at Different Weights at Birth

  • The study was carried out in order to verify the effects of piglets' weight at birth on their surface temperature change (ST) after birth, and its relationship with ingestion time of colostrum. Piglets from four different sows were weighed at birth and divided into a totally randomized design with three treatments according to birth weight (PBW): T1 - less than 1.00 kg, T2 - 1.00 to 1.39 kg, and T3 - higher than or equal to 1.40 kg. The time spent for the first colostrum ingestion was recorded (TFS). Images of piglets' surface by thermal imaging camera were recorded at birth (STB) and 15, 30, 45, 60, and 120 min after birth. The air temperature and relative humidity were recorded every 30 min and the indexes of temperature and humidity (THI) were calculated. A ST drop after 15 min from birth was observed, increasing again after sixty minutes. Positive correlations were found between the PBW and the ST at 30 and 45 min after birth. The PBW was negatively correlated with the TFS. The THI showed high negative correlations (-0.824 and -0.815) with STB and after 15 min from birth. The piglet's surface temperature at birth was positively correlated with temperature thereof to 15 min, influencing therefore the temperatures in the interval of 45 to 120 min. The birth weight contributes significantly to postnatal hypothermia and consequently to the time it takes for piglets ingest colostrum, requiring special attention to those of low birth weight.

SOURCES OF VARIATION IN CALVING DIFFICULTY IN BEEF HEIFERS

  • Calving records of 107 heifers from two breed groups were used to identify the major factors contributing to calving difficulty (dystocia) and compare the influence of pelvic diameters, weight and height of heifers measured after breeding and before calving on dystocia. The horizontal and vertical pelvic diameters, hip height and weight of heifers were measured two months after breeding and again two months before calving. Snell transformed calving difficulty scores (0 = normal to 100 = surgical intervention) were used in analyzing the data by analysis of covariance. Body condition score of the heifer, sire birth weight of the calf, birth weight of the calf, and ratio of calf birth weight to pelvic area all had significant effects on dystocia. Calf birth weight, ratio of calf birth weight to pelvic area, and heifer's condition score were especially important. However, sex of calf did not have a significant influence on dystocia. Generally, the variables measured before calving accounted for a higher proportion of variation in dystocia than those measured after breeding. Thus, based on the relative importance of the major factors affecting dystocia, it is suggested that selection of bulls with low birth weight for breeding on normal size heifers with optimum body condition score, and well developed pelvic opening, would be effective in reducing the incidence and severity of dystocia in beef heifers.

Immunization of preterm and low birth weight infant (미숙아와 저출생체중아의 예방접종)

  • Infants who are born prematurely or with low birth weight should be immunized at the same postnatal chronologic age. They should receive BCG, DTaP, IPV vaccines according to the same recommended schedule as full term infants. Hepatitis B vaccine schedule is modified when hepatitis B vaccine is administered a infant with birth weight less than 2,000 g. The recommended standard dose of each vaccine should be administered. Proportion of children experiencing vaccine-related adverse events dose not differ between full-term and preterm infants. Immunization with routinely recommended childhood vaccines is safe for preterm and low birth weight infants.

Effects of Antenatal Depression and Antenatal Characteristics of Pregnant Women on Birth Outcomes: A Prospective Cohort Study (산전우울과 임부의 산전특성이 출산 결과에 미치는 영향: 전향적 코호트 연구)

  • Purpose: This study was done to evaluate the effects of antenatal depression on birth outcomes. Methods: The participants were 255 pregnant women who were followed in a prospective study. Of these, 197 cases were examined included birth weight, Apgar scores at 5 minute, premature contraction, complication of labor, delivery types and laboratory data. Descriptive statistics, ANOVA, Chi square test of linear by linear association, Kruskal Wallis test, Relative Risk, univariate and adjusted multiple logistic regression were used for data analysis with SPSS/Win. Results: Level of antenatal depression was associated with low birth weight ($x^2$=7.69, p=.010). High risk pregnancy was a predictor of low birth weight (OR=6.98 [1.21-40.30]) and baby's weight (OR=2.12, [1.05-4.28]). Prepregnancy body mass index (BMI) was a predictor of complications in labor (OR=3.59, [1.03-12.48]). But there were no significant effects of antenatal depression on other birth outcomes. Conclusion: The results of this study indicate that women with antenatal depression, high risk pregnancy, prepregnancy $BMI{\geq}23kg/M^2$ should be monitored and managed to ensure favorable birth outcomes.

Associations of T→A Mutation in the Promoter Region of Myostatin Gene with Birth Weight in Yorkshire Pigs

  • A T$\longrightarrow$A mutation in the promoter region of porcine myostatin (MSTN) gene has been identified in our previous work. This study analyzed the associations of the myostatin genotypes (TT, TA) caused by this mutation with birth weigh in Yorkshire pigs. Data from 211 unrelated individuals were collected three times from one breeding farm. Detections of the mutation were carried out by PCR-RFLPs approach. The effects of MSTN genotypes (TT and TA) on birth weight were compared by least square means. The results showed that for birth weight of Yorkshire pigs, individuals with TA genotype were significantly higher than those with TT genotype (p<0.05), and the birth weight for pigs with TA genotype were 1.37 kg in average but only 1.25 kg for pigs with TT genotype, indicating a positive effect of birth weight for A allele.
